WSN for Next Generation of Commercial Aircraft
Engineers at Scotland’s Institute for System Level Integration (iSLI) have begun work on the development stage of a £3.3 M project to design a wireless sensor system set to become a standard feature of the next generation of commercial aircraft.

CIA invests in low-power Wi-Fi Intel spinoff
Low-power Wi-Fi specialist and Intel spinoff company GainSpan Corp today announced a strategic investment and technology development agreement with In-Q-Tel, the CIA’s independent strategic investment firm. According to GainSpan, its technology provides the lowest power consuming Wi-Fi single chip solution for wireless sensor networks
